Delicious and flavorful baked tomatoes stuffed with rice and a variety of herbs.
Ingredients
- 6 Tomatoes medium
- 1 cup cooked rice
- 1/4 cup parsley chopped fresh
- 2 tbsp basil chopped fresh
- 2 tbsp oregano chopped fresh
- 2 tbsp thyme chopped fresh
- 1/2 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Cut the tops off the tomatoes and scoop out the pulp, leaving a shell. Reserve the pulp.
- In a large bowl, combine the reserved tomato pulp, cooked rice, parsley, basil, oregano, thyme, mozzarella cheese, salt, and pepper. Mix well.
- Spoon the rice mixture into the tomato shells, packing it tightly.
- Place the stuffed tomatoes in a baking dish and bake for 45 minutes or until the tomatoes are tender and the cheese is melted and golden brown.
- Serve hot and enjoy!
